Receive the report from the Exploratory Task Force Vision Subcommittee
Kwok reported out on the subcommittee's work and three recommendations for
an arts program Vision statement:
Option 1:
To inspire the imagination, promote diversity, and encourage an inclusive
community through the arts.
Option 2:
To promote the creation of public art that enhances our community, reflects the
diversity of Naperville residents, and promotes unity and inclusion within our
community.
Option 3:
To inspire the imagination, promote diversity, and celebrate community through
the arts.
City of Naperville Page 2 Printed on 10/5/2021
SECA Commission Meeting Minutes September 21, 2021
ETF members provided input and edits for each statement.
Brodhead suggested that the members review each of the statements in more
detail and stated that additional discussion will take place at the next ETF
meeting with the goal of reaching consensus on one to present to the City
Council in October.
Receive the report from the Exploratory Task Force Program Administration
Subcommittee
Kim reported out on the subcommittee's work, discussed the creation of a
Naperville Arts Committee (NAC), its membership composition, and that the
NAC will be responsible for managing the new Naperville Arts Program. He also
reviewed committee duties, annual Call for Projects, and the need for a process
to review requests that are submitted off cycle. He ended the presentation with
how the Naperville Arts Program could be funded and how the NAC could
partner with other groups like the Downtown Naperville Alliance to facilitate
low/no cost projects over the next year.
The ETF discussed the NAC membership and stated the importance of having
a well balanced committee. The ETF said a goal is to ensure the group had
representation from the arts community as well as members with experience in
areas such as project management, fundraising, and community relations.
Brodhead suggested that the members review the proposal in more detail and
stated that additional discussion will take place at the next ETF meeting with the
goal of reaching consensus on program design to present to the City Council in
October.
Bobosky discussed two new Century Walk murals by artist Diosdado "Dodie"
Mondero entitled Naperville Sports Notables that are located on the Sullivan's
Steakhouse building at 244 S. Main Street. Bobosky also mentioned the Gold
Star Families Memorial Monument dedication and groundbreaking scheduled for
2:00 p.m. on Sunday, September 26.
